tucker

英 [ˈtʌkə(r)]

美 [ˈtʌkər]

n.  食物
vt.  使疲倦; 使衰弱

复数:tuckers 现在分词:tuckering 过去式:tuckered 第三人称单数:tuckers 过去分词:tuckered 

BNC.12794

习惯用语

    n.

      your best bib and tucker
    • (个人)最漂亮的衣服
      your best clothes that you only wear on special occasions

    牛津词典

      noun

      • 食物
        food

        柯林斯词典

        • N-UNCOUNT 食物
          Tuckeris food.
          1. ...a man who knows what constitutes decent tucker and how to go about serving it up.
            懂得如何做出佳肴并如何上菜的人
